信管网小菜茑***: [回复] 用于传输数据的分段、压缩及解压缩、加密及解密、完整性校验的是ssl记录协议(ssl record protocol)。
ssl(secure sockets layer)是一种用于构建安全通信的协议,用于在客户端和服务器端之间建立加密的通道,确保数据传输的机密性、完整性和身份验证。ssl记录协议是ssl协议栈中的一部分,负责将应用层数据分段、压缩、加密,并添加完整性校验。
在ssl记录协议中,数据被分成较小的记录(record),每个记录都包含一个记录头和应用层数据。记录头包含有关记录的信息,如记录类型(如数据、握手、报警等)、记录版本、记录长度等。数据部分是应用层数据的加密和完整性校验结果。
ssl记录协议使用对称加密算法对数据进行加密,以确保数据在传输过程中的机密性。同时,它还使用消息认证码(mac)或散列函数来实现完整性校验,以防止数据被篡改。
因此,ssl记录协议是ssl协议栈中负责数据的分段、压缩及解压缩、加密及解密、完整性校验的关键协议。
|